DBase III Plus Fundamentals
Author : Alan Skinner
Publisher :
Page : 72 pages
File Size : 29,48 MB
Release : 1991
Category : DBase III Plus (Computer program)
ISBN : 9780074529416
Course guide which explains the concept of a database, with emphasis on dBase 111 Plus. Imparts the basic skills needed to create, edit and manipulate a database and generate reports from one or more databases. Includes either a 5 1/4 inch or a 3 1/2 inch disk of practice exercises.

Computer Fundamentals and Applications
Author : Ashok Arora
Publisher : Vikas Publishing House
Page : 473 pages
File Size : 28,42 MB
Release : 2015
Category : Computers
ISBN : 9325971607
With the invention of computers and the advent of the Internet, mobile computing and e-Business applications, Information Technology (IT) has brought rapid progress in domestic and international business, and a tremendous change in the lifestyle of people. This book provides the students not just the knowledge about the fundamentals of a computer system, like its organization, memory management and hardware devices, but also the software that run on it. The book then proceeds to describe operating systems, and the basics of programming concepts like procedure-oriented programming and object-oriented programming. Useful application software like MS Word, MS Excel and MS PowerPoint are described in great detail in separate chapters. A complete section has been devoted to the teaching of data communication, networking and Internet. The book ends with a detailed description of the business applications of computers. DBase III Plus. Advanced
Author : Alan Skinner
Publisher :
Page : 52 pages
File Size : 47,31 MB
Release : 1991
Category : DBase III Plus (Computer program)
ISBN : 9780074528815
Course guide for those who understand the fundamentals of dBase 111 Plus. Explains how to create customised databases and extract information in a form which suits the user. Also covers more advanced uses such as linking databases. Includes either a 5 1/4 inch or a 3 1/2 inch disk of practice exercises.
